The higher module power can help reduce the number of modules, mounting components and electrical connections required for a given project capacity.\r\n                    <\/p>\r\n                <\/div>\r\n            <\/details>\r\n        <\/div>\r\n\r\n        <div class=\"bs-faq-item\">\r\n            <details>\r\n                <summary>\r\n                    <span class=\"bs-faq-question\">\r\n                        How does bifacial technology improve energy generation?\r\n                    <\/span>\r\n                <\/summary>\r\n                <div class=\"bs-faq-answer\">\r\n                    <p>\r\n                        The bifacial design allows the module to generate electricity from both the front and rear sides. Rear-side gain depends on installation conditions such as ground reflectivity, module height, tilt angle and row spacing. In suitable installations, this can increase total project energy yield compared with front-side generation alone.\r\n                    <\/p>\r\n                <\/div>\r\n            <\/details>\r\n        <\/div>\r\n\r\n        <div class=\"bs-faq-item\">\r\n            <details>\r\n                <summary>\r\n                    <span class=\"bs-faq-question\">\r\n                        How does the 660W module perform in high-temperature environments?\r\n                    <\/span>\r\n                <\/summary>\r\n                <div class=\"bs-faq-answer\">\r\n                    <p>\r\n                        The module has a Pmax temperature coefficient of -0.29%\/\u00b0C. This means power output decreases as cell temperature rises, but the relatively low coefficient helps maintain more stable performance in hot operating conditions.\r\n                    <\/p>\r\n                <\/div>\r\n            <\/details>\r\n        <\/div>\r\n\r\n        <div class=\"bs-faq-item\">\r\n            <details>\r\n                <summary>\r\n                    <span class=\"bs-faq-question\">\r\n                        What is the long-term degradation rate of the HEX 7 TOPCon module?\r\n                    <\/span>\r\n                <\/summary>\r\n                <div class=\"bs-faq-answer\">\r\n                    <p>\r\n                        Bluesun specifies annual degradation of no more than 0.4% over 30 years under its linear power performance warranty.
